Technical architecture behind Avia Masters casino employs microservices with 36 separate components that scale independently based on load. Containerisation via Kubernetes handles traffic spikes up to 6x normal load without performance degradation. API response times remain under 167 ms even during peak evening periods.
RTP Analysis and Theoretical Expectations
RTP (Return to Player) of 97% means that of every €5937 wagered, the game theoretically returns €1625 to players over time. This is a statistical average calculated over millions of spins – individual sessions can deviate significantly. Mathematically expressed as: Expected Loss = Stake × (1 – RTP) = €423 × (1 – 1.0) = €30 per €423 wagered.
Variance (or volatility) describes the size and frequency of swings around the RTP average. High-variance games produce rare but large wins, whilst low-variance games deliver frequent but smaller wins. Standard deviation for this game is estimated at 3.0, meaning 68% of 247-spin sessions will fall within ±31% of expected result.
Sample size drastically affects observed RTP. Over 197 spins, observed RTP can range from 85% to 108% without indicating irregularities. Only after 11455+ spins does actual RTP converge towards theoretical value – a concept known as “Law of Large Numbers”. Players expecting 97% return after 271 spins misunderstand fundamental statistics.
House edge (1 – RTP = 3.4%) represents the casino’s mathematical advantage. Over time, this edge ensures profitability for the operator, whilst individual players experience unpredictable results. For every 226 players with a session of €400, the collective expected profit for the casino is €8592, though some individual players will win big.
Bonus features alter effective RTP temporarily. During free spin rounds with 4x multiplier, effective RTP rises to 98%, but these rounds constitute only 9.0% of total playtime. Weighted average gives: Base Game RTP (95%) × 93% + Bonus RTP (98%) × 9.0% = Overall RTP (97%).
Bonus Structures and Wagering Requirements
Welcome bonus comprises 198% match up to €991 plus 195 free spins distributed over the first 2 deposits. Minimum qualifying deposit is €19, and bonus code ‘WELCOME100’ must be activated before deposit. Bonus funds expire after 23 days, whilst free spins must be used within 68 hours of crediting.
Wagering requirements are set at 29x (bonus + deposit), meaning a €69 deposit with €131 bonus requires €5154 in total wagers before withdrawal. Not all games contribute equally: slots count 100%, table games 17%, and live casino 15%. Wagers over €70 don’t contribute to playthrough.
Reload bonuses are offered monthly, typically 29% up to €286 with 31x wagering. Cashback programmes return 10% of net losses each month, calculated as: (Total Stakes – Total Wins) × 10%. For a week with €1251 wagered and €1044 won, cashback would be (€1251 – €1044) × 0.1 = €86.
Loyalty programme has 6 tiers (Bronze, Silver, Gold, Platinum, Diamond), with progression based on accumulated loyalty points. Points are earned at a rate of 3 point per €41 wagered. Benefits at higher tiers include faster withdrawals (down to 8 hours), dedicated account manager, exclusive bonus offers, and monthly cashback rates up to 18%.
Bonus terms prohibit certain activities: wagering on opposite outcomes (hedging), gameplay patterns deemed “abusive”, and transfer of bonus funds between accounts. Violations result in forfeiture of bonus and related winnings. 38% of players successfully complete wagering requirements, with average completion time of 21 days.
Multi-Device Access and Responsive Technology
Responsive design implementation utilises combination of Grid and Flexbox with 10 breakpoints for optimal adaptation from 374 px width (older smartphones) to 3112 px (4K screens). Adaptive images load in 5 different resolutions based on device pixel density, reducing data consumption by 82% on mobile devices.
PWA technology (Progressive Web App) enables home screen installation without app store downloads, with total package size of 4 MB (compared to 76 MB for native apps). Service workers cache 48% of critical content for offline access to gaming history, account details and selected game demos. Updates push automatically upon launch, without user interaction.
Touch optimisation includes 52 px minimum tap targets (according to Apple HIG guidelines), with 8 px minimum spacing between interactive elements. Swipe gestures support navigation between gaming history pages, whilst long-press activates contextual menus. Haptic feedback (on supported devices) provides tactile responses upon spin button activation.
Synchronisation system utilises custom MQTT for real-time updates of balance, game status and notifications across devices. When switching from mobile to desktop mid-session, gameplay resumes within 2 seconds with preserved state. Conflict resolution prioritises latest transaction timestamp for simultaneous actions from multiple devices.
Performance optimisation on mobile devices includes lazy loading of non-critical resources, debouncing of scroll events with 200 ms delay, and virtualisation of long lists (only 26 elements rendered at once). Battery consumption is monitored through Battery API, with automatic reduction of animation intensity to 43% when battery level falls below 15%.
Payment Methods and Transaction Security
Platform payment integration supports 19+ methods tailored to the Irish market. Revolut transactions process instantly with 100% success rate, whilst Irish bank transfers have 0.7% fee and 2-3 hour processing time. SEPA transfers take 21-25 hours for deposits and 25-65 hours for withdrawals.
Cryptocurrency integration supports Bitcoin, Ethereum, USDT, and Bitcoin Cash with blockchain confirmation requiring 2-5 confirmations. Volatility risk is minimised through instant conversion to GBP upon receipt. Transaction fees vary from 1.4% to 2.2% depending on network congestion.
Minimum deposit is €12 for Revolut and Irish cards, €43 for bank transfers, and equivalent to €48 for cryptocurrency. Maximum single-transaction limits are €9901 for standard accounts and €23368 for VIP accounts. Cumulative daily withdrawal limits range from €1319 to €10356 based on KYC verification level.
Transaction security implements via PCI DSS Level 1 compliance, end-to-end encryption with 256-bit AES, and tokenisation of card data to eliminate storage of sensitive payment information. {pct5}% of transactions undergo automated fraud screening based on 21 different risk parameters.
Disputed transactions are handled through dedicated dispute process with 4-day response time. In 2023, 66% of disputes were resolved in customer’s favour, with average refund time of 8 days after resolution. Chargeback rates remain below 0.5%, well within industry standards.
Responsible Gaming and Player Protection
Responsible gaming framework includes multiple layers of protection tools. Stake limits can be set on daily (€54-€239), weekly (€465-€1309), or monthly (€886-€5647) basis. Reductions take effect immediately, whilst increases have a 3-day waiting period to prevent impulsive decisions.
Loss limits operate independently and calculate as (Deposits – Withdrawals) over selected period. Upon reaching the limit, further deposits are automatically blocked until period expiry. Session timers provide pop-up reminders every 23 minutes, displaying current playtime, stakes, and net balance. Enforced break periods of 8 minutes can be activated after 3 hours of continuous play.
Reality check functionality displays comprehensive statistics: session length, spins per hour, average stake, largest single win, and current session P&L. These data are presented in visual format (graphs, charts) for easier understanding of gaming patterns. Historical data covers up to 6 months back.
Self-test for problem gambling based on PGSI (Problem Gambling Severity Index) questionnaire is available anonymously. Score categorises risk in 4 levels: Low Risk, Moderate Risk, High Risk, and Problem Gambling. High scores trigger automatic recommendations for self-exclusion or professional help, with links to Problem Gambling Ireland, Gamblers Anonymous, and local support groups.
Help providers include Problem Gambling Ireland (national gambling helpline: +353 1 872 1133), Gamblers Anonymous (chat support available 24 hours daily), and physical support groups in 8 Irish cities. All support channels are free and confidential. Platform compliance team is trained to identify signs of problem gambling and proactively reach out to high-risk players.
Conclusion
Payment processing with support for both traditional methods (Irish bank transfers, cards) and modern alternatives (Revolut, cryptocurrency) accommodates different player preferences. Transparency around fees, processing times, and transaction limits reduces friction and improves trust.
